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Policy Coverage
Water damage from flood as a result of heavy winds is seasonal. However, you can additionally experience an abrupt flood when a faulty pipe unexpectedly ruptures into your home. It would be best to have residence insurance that covers both disasters such as natural disasters, and also emergencies like busted plumbing.
Do Not Forget to Turn Off Energies
In case of a disaster, particularly if you reside in a flood-prone area, it would certainly be a good idea to turn off the primary electrical circuit. This removes power to your whole residence, avoiding electrical shocks when water comes in as it is a conductor. Do not neglect to transform off the main water line shutoff. Furniture will move around and cause damage when floodwaters are high. Having the primary valve shut off prevents further damages.
Do Keep Proactive and also Heed Climate Informs
Listen to emptying warnings if you live near a creek, river, or lake. Doing so minimizes possible property damages.
Do Not Neglect the Roof
You can stay clear of rainfall damages if there are no holes as well as leakages in your roofing. This will certainly stop water from streaming down your walls and saturating your ceiling.
Do Focus On Tiny Leakages
A burst pipe doesn't take place overnight. Normally, there are red flags that show you have actually damaged pipes in your house. For instance, you might discover bubbling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water streaks, water spots, or trickling noises behind the walls. Eventually, this pipe will break. Ideally, you need to not wait on points to escalate. Have your plumbing repaired prior to it results in substantial damage.
Don't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ipe
When it comes to water damage, timing is essential. Hence, if a pipe bursts in your house, instantly shut off your main water valve to reduce off the resource. Call a respectable water damage reconstruction expert for aid.

When are Water Mitigation Services Needed?
Water intrusion can come from small sources like a dishwasher leak or larger ones like rainwater causing inches of standing water in a basement. Other instances of damage that call for water mitigation services include:
Sewer backup, sump pump failure, or clogged toilets Toilet wax seal failure Shower pan corrosion Pipe leaks and ruptures Washer or icemaker line breaks HVAC drain line blockage A leaking roof Moisture behind walls Foundation cracks Mold Mold is a good example to illustrate how water mitigation works. We’ve often found that clients we do mold remediation services for had existing water damage issues that ended up leading to the mold damage. When performing water mitigation we look for what’s causing the water problem and for ways to stop mold before it multiplies and becomes a bigger concern.
Are You Currently Experiencing a Water Disaster?
If you’re in the middle of a water intrusion disaster, here are some important dos and don’ts to follow:
Don’ts:
Safety first! Do not enter a room with standing water until the electricity has been turned off! A regular household vacuum should never be used to pick up water. Never use electrical appliance if standing on a wet floor or carpet. Leave visible mold alone. Dos:
Call a water mitigation professional as soon as possible. Mold and other damage can begin within hours of a water intrusion. Mop and blot up as much water as possible. Remove non-attached floor coverings and mats but leave wall-to-wall carpeting removal to a pro. If there are window coverings like draperies that touch the water, loop them through a hanger and put them up on the rod. Remove wet cushions to dry and wipe down soaked furniture. Move valuables like paintings, photos, and art objects to a dry location. Books should be left tightly packed on shelves until it’s determined if they need specialized drying.
